ACCF was approached by the AARP Foundation, who is looking for Allegan County host sites for their Senior Community Service Employment Program. Please review the following message from AARP:
"I wanted to share with you the AARP Foundation SCSEP Program. I have attached some forms and information below that discusses our program and what is involved.
AARP Foundation SCSEP consists of individuals that are 55 years old and older, fully unemployed with a modest income. These participants work train 18 to 20 hours per week and can be in the program for up to 48 months while AARP Foundation SCSEP pays them minimum wage of $10.33/hour. Our participants have various skills that we place in non-profits and government entities such as clerical, janitorial, greeters, etc.…The goal of the program is to have the participants build skills and self-esteem to obtain employment in the future.
